The South Africa 2 Rand Banknote was issued by the South African Reserve Bank between 1978 and 1980. It comes in a combination of blue, green, and brown. On its obverse is a portrait of Jan van Riebeeck and a high-voltage transmission tower. The reverse depicts the Sadol refinery with liquefied natural gas, a cog wheel, a chemistry retort, and a smelting ladle. The banknote contains a watermark that reveals Jan van Riebeeck and a solid security thread. The banknote is 120 x 56 mm in size and is signed by Gerhard Petrus Christiaan de Kock.
